What are Pharma CRM Systems?

Pharma CRM systems are specialized customer relationship management tools designed specifically for the pharmaceutical sector. They go beyond traditional CRM functionalities by incorporating features tailored to the unique needs of pharmaceutical companies, such as:

  • Regulatory Compliance: Ensures adherence to industry regulations.
  • Data Analytics: Provides insights into sales trends and market dynamics.
  • Marketing Solutions: Facilitates targeted promotional campaigns.
  • Healthcare Professional Engagement: Enhances interactions with doctors and healthcare providers.

Benefits of Implementing Pharma CRM Systems

Improved Customer Relationship Management

In the pharmaceutical industry, maintaining strong relationships with healthcare professionals (HCPs) is crucial. Pharma CRM systems allow companies to track interactions, manage account information, and maintain a comprehensive database of HCP preferences and needs. By centralizing this information, sales reps can personalize their pitches and follow-ups, leading to stronger relationships and improved sales outcomes.

Enhanced Data Management and Analytics

Data is king in today's business landscape. Pharma CRM systems provide powerful analytics tools that help companies make sense of vast amounts of data. By harnessing this data, pharmaceutical companies can identify trends, forecast demand, and make informed decisions to optimize their strategies. The ability to generate real-time reports allows for agile decision-making in a fast-paced market.

Streamlined Sales Processes

Efficiency in sales processes can significantly impact a pharmaceutical company's bottom line. Pharma CRM systems automate various tasks, such as scheduling meetings, tracking orders, and managing inventories. This automation frees up time for sales representatives to focus on building relationships and closing deals, ultimately driving revenue growth.

Targeted Marketing Campaigns

With a robust CRM system, companies can segment their target audience based on various criteria, from demographics to prescription histories. Pharma CRM systems empower marketing teams to create highly targeted campaigns that resonate with specific segments, increasing the likelihood of engagement and conversion. This targeted approach also helps in maximizing the return on investment for marketing expenditures.

Challenges Addressed by Pharma CRM Systems

Regulatory Compliance and Reporting

The pharmaceutical industry is heavily regulated, and maintaining compliance can be a significant challenge. Pharma CRM systems assist companies in ensuring that all their interactions and transactions adhere to the necessary regulations. Automated compliance reporting features help companies avoid costly fines and ensure they remain in good standing with regulatory bodies.

Managing Complex Relationships

Pharmaceutical companies must manage relationships with various stakeholders, including healthcare professionals, pharmacies, and hospitals. A robust CRM system provides a 360-degree view of these relationships, helping companies navigate the complexities of their interactions and collaborate more effectively.

Choosing the Right Pharma CRM System

When selecting a pharma CRM system, pharmaceutical companies should consider several factors:

  • Customization: The ability to tailor the system to specific needs and workflows.
  • Scalability: Ensuring the system can grow with the business.
  • User-Friendly Interface: A system that is intuitive and easy for staff to adopt.
  • Integration Capabilities: Compatibility with existing systems and tools.
  • Support and Training: Availability of ongoing support and training for users.

Future Trends in Pharma CRM Systems

The landscape of pharma CRM systems is continuously evolving. Here are some upcoming trends expected to shape the future:

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ning

AI and machine learning technologies are set to transform pharma CRM systems. These technologies can help in predictive analytics, providing insights into future trends and helping sales teams strategize effectively.

Enhanced Personalization

Future CRM systems will likely offer even more advanced personalization features, allowing companies to tailor communications and interactions based on nuanced data points about HCPs and their prescribing behaviors.

Integration with Emerging Technologies

As the pharmaceutical industry continues to embrace new technologies, the integration of CRM systems with platforms such as telemedicine and electronic health records (EHR) will enhance data sharing and enrich the customer experience.
